Abstract
Knowledge has been the staple source of competitive advantage for many organizations for hundreds
of years. During the 1990s, the onset of Internet and Information Superhighway, allowed KM to take
off. It provided more opportunities for knowledge sharing and knowledge transfer than there had
been in the past. This paper discusses the paradigm shift from agricultural to industrial economy
and then to new Knowledge Economy. Provides a conceptual view of Knowledge management and
its key drivers- highlights the evolution and the functions of portals- also elucidates different tools
and technologies which act as platform to bring people together to share knowledge in the form of
expertise, competencies, skills irrespective of time and space constraints. Concludes that the
future is for Knowledge Portals that provide flexible knowledge environment for large number of
users.
